19 research outputs found

    The Capacity of Smartphone Peer-To-Peer Networks

    Get PDF
    We study three capacity problems in the mobile telephone model, a network abstraction that models the peer-to-peer communication capabilities implemented in most commodity smartphone operating systems. The capacity of a network expresses how much sustained throughput can be maintained for a set of communication demands, and is therefore a fundamental bound on the usefulness of a network. Because of this importance, wireless network capacity has been active area of research for the last two decades. The three capacity problems that we study differ in the structure of the communication demands. The first problem is pairwise capacity, where the demands are (source, destination) pairs. Pairwise capacity is one of the most classical definitions, as it was analyzed in the seminal paper of Gupta and Kumar on wireless network capacity. The second problem we study is broadcast capacity, in which a single source must deliver packets to all other nodes in the network. Finally, we turn our attention to all-to-all capacity, in which all nodes must deliver packets to all other nodes. In all three of these problems we characterize the optimal achievable throughput for any given network, and design algorithms which asymptotically match this performance. We also study these problems in networks generated randomly by a process introduced by Gupta and Kumar, and fully characterize their achievable throughput. Interestingly, the techniques that we develop for all-to-all capacity also allow us to design a one-shot gossip algorithm that runs within a polylogarithmic factor of optimal in every graph. This largely resolves an open question from previous work on the one-shot gossip problem in this model

    Fast Local Computation Algorithms

    Full text link
    For input xx, let F(x)F(x) denote the set of outputs that are the "legal" answers for a computational problem FF. Suppose xx and members of F(x)F(x) are so large that there is not time to read them in their entirety. We propose a model of {\em local computation algorithms} which for a given input xx, support queries by a user to values of specified locations yiy_i in a legal output yāˆˆF(x)y \in F(x). When more than one legal output yy exists for a given xx, the local computation algorithm should output in a way that is consistent with at least one such yy. Local computation algorithms are intended to distill the common features of several concepts that have appeared in various algorithmic subfields, including local distributed computation, local algorithms, locally decodable codes, and local reconstruction. We develop a technique, based on known constructions of small sample spaces of kk-wise independent random variables and Beck's analysis in his algorithmic approach to the Lov{\'{a}}sz Local Lemma, which under certain conditions can be applied to construct local computation algorithms that run in {\em polylogarithmic} time and space. We apply this technique to maximal independent set computations, scheduling radio network broadcasts, hypergraph coloring and satisfying kk-SAT formulas.Comment: A preliminary version of this paper appeared in ICS 2011, pp. 223-23

    ģ“ė™ķ†µģ‹  ė„¤ķŠøģ›Œķ¬ģ—ģ„œģ˜ QoS ķŒØķ‚· ģŠ¤ģ¼€ģ¤„ėŸ¬ ģ„¤ź³„ ė° ź³ ģ • ė¦“ė ˆģ“ ź“€ė Ø ģ£¼ķŒŒģˆ˜ ģž¬ģ‚¬ģš© ź“€ė¦¬ źø°ė²• ģ—°źµ¬

    Get PDF
    ķ•™ģœ„ė…¼ė¬ø (ė°•ģ‚¬)-- ģ„œģšøėŒ€ķ•™źµ ėŒ€ķ•™ģ› ź³µź³¼ėŒ€ķ•™ ģ „źø°Ā·ģ»“ķ“Øķ„°ź³µķ•™ė¶€, 2017. 8. ė°•ģ„øģ›….The main interest of this paper is to understand a basic approach to provide more efficient method to allocate radio resources in the mobile communication systems, especially in which radio resources could be allocated by both frequency and time division multiple access. So, we consider OFDMA system and the ideas described in this paper could be easily applied to the current and next generation mobile communication systems. This paper studies two basic research themesa QoS packet scheduler design and fixed relay resource management policies based on frequency reuse in mobile networks. This paper considers novel scheduler structures that are executable in the environments of multiple traffic classes and multiple frequency channels. To design a scheduler structure for multiple traffic classes, we first propose a scheduler selection rule that uses the priority of traffic class and the urgency level of each packet. Then we relax the barrier of traffic class priority when a high priority packet has some room in waiting time. This gives us a chance to exploit multiuser diversity, thereby giving more flexibility in scheduling. Our considered scheduler can achieve higher throughput compared to the simple extension of conventional modified largest weighted delay first (MLWDF) scheduler while maintaining the delay performance for QoS class traffic. We also design a scheduler structure for multiple frequency channels that chooses a good channel for each user whenever possible to exploit frequency diversity. The simulation results show that our proposed scheduler increases the total system throughput by up to 50% without degrading the delay performance. This paper also introduces radio resource management schemes based on frequency reuse for fixed relay stations in mobile cellular networks. Mobile stations in the cell boundary experience poor spectral efficiency due to the path loss and interference from adjacent cells. Therefore, satisfying QoS requirements of each MS at the cell boundary has been an important issue. To resolve this spectral efficiency problem at the cell boundary, deploying fixed relay stations has been actively considered. In this paper, we consider radio resource management policies based on frequency reuse for fixed relays that include path selection rules, frequency reuse pattern matching, and frame transmission pattern matching among cells. We evaluate performance of each policy by varying parameter values such as relay stations position and frequency reuse factor. Through Monte Carlo simulations and mathematical analysis, we suggest some optimal parameter values for each policy and discuss some implementation issues that need to be considered in practical deployment of relay stations. We also surveyed further works that many researchers have been studied to tackle the similar problems of QoS scheduling and resource management for relay with our proposed work. We expect that there would be more future works by priority-based approach and energy-aware approach for QoS scheduling. Also current trends such as the rising interest in IoT system, discussion of densification of cells and D2D communications in 5G systems make us expect that the researches in these topics related with relays would be popular in the future. We also think that there are many interesting problems regarding QoS support and resource management still waiting to be tackled, especially combined with recent key topics in mobile communication systems such as 5G standardization, AI and NFV/SDN.Chapter 1 Introduction 1 1.1 QoS Packet Scheduler 4 1.2 Fixed Relay Frequency Reuse Policies 6 Chapter 2 Scheduler Design for Multiple Traffic Classes in OFDMA Networks 10 2.1 Proposed Schedulers 10 2.1.1 Scheduler Structures 12 2.1.2 MLWDF scheduler for Multiple Traffic Classes 13 2.1.3 Joint Scheduler 13 2.2 System Model 18 2.3 Performance Evaluation 19 2.3.1 Schedulers for Multiple Traffic Classes 20 2.3.2 Impact of Scheduler Selection Rule 25 2.3.3 Frame Based Schedulers 27 2.3.4 Impact of Partial Feedback 30 2.3.5 Adaptive Threshold Version Schedulers 33 2.4 Conclusion 36 Chapter 3 Frequency Reuse Policies for Fixed Relays in Cellular Networks 40 3.1 System Model 40 3.1.1 Frame Transmission and Frequency Reuse Patterns among RSs 42 3.1.2 Positioning of RSs and Channel Capacity 44 3.1.3 Area Spectral Efficiency 45 3.2 Radio Resource Management Policies Based on Frequency Reuse 46 3.2.1 Path Selection Rule 46 3.2.2 Frequency Reuse and Frame Transmission Pattern Matchings among Cells 52 3.3 Monte Carlo Simulation and Results 53 3.4 Consideration of Practical Issues 80 3.5 Conclusion 81 Chapter 4 Surveys of Further Works 83 4.1 Further Works on QoS Schedulers 83 4.1.1 WiMAX Schedulers 85 4.1.2 LTE Schedulers 92 4.2 Further Works on Radio Resource Management in Relay Systems 98 4.3 Future Challenges 100 Chapter 5 Conclusion 104 Bibliography 107 ģ“ˆė” 127Docto

    Proceedings of the 26th International Symposium on Theoretical Aspects of Computer Science (STACS'09)

    Get PDF
    The Symposium on Theoretical Aspects of Computer Science (STACS) is held alternately in France and in Germany. The conference of February 26-28, 2009, held in Freiburg, is the 26th in this series. Previous meetings took place in Paris (1984), SaarbrĀØucken (1985), Orsay (1986), Passau (1987), Bordeaux (1988), Paderborn (1989), Rouen (1990), Hamburg (1991), Cachan (1992), WĀØurzburg (1993), Caen (1994), MĀØunchen (1995), Grenoble (1996), LĀØubeck (1997), Paris (1998), Trier (1999), Lille (2000), Dresden (2001), Antibes (2002), Berlin (2003), Montpellier (2004), Stuttgart (2005), Marseille (2006), Aachen (2007), and Bordeaux (2008). ..

    Seventh Biennial Report : June 2003 - March 2005

    No full text

    Large-scale mixed integer optimization approaches for scheduling airline operations under irregularity

    Get PDF
    Perhaps no single industry has benefited more from advancements in computation, analytics, and optimization than the airline industry. Operations Research (OR) is now ubiquitous in the way airlines develop their schedules, price their itineraries, manage their fleet, route their aircraft, and schedule their crew. These problems, among others, are well-known to industry practitioners and academics alike and arise within the context of the planning environment which takes place well in advance of the date of departure. One salient feature of the planning environment is that decisions are made in a frictionless environment that do not consider perturbations to an existing schedule. Airline operations are rife with disruptions caused by factors such as convective weather, aircraft failure, air traffic control restrictions, network effects, among other irregularities. Substantially less work in the OR community has been examined within the context of the real-time operational environment. While problems in the planning and operational environments are similar from a mathematical perspective, the complexity of the operational environment is exacerbated by two factors. First, decisions need to be made in as close to real-time as possible. Unlike the planning phase, decision-makers do not have hours of time to return a decision. Secondly, there are a host of operational considerations in which complex rules mandated by regulatory agencies like the Federal Administration Association (FAA), airline requirements, or union rules. Such restrictions often make finding even a feasible set of re-scheduling decisions an arduous task, let alone the global optimum. The goals and objectives of this thesis are found in Chapter 1. Chapter 2 provides an overview airline operations and the current practices of disruption management employed at most airlines. Both the causes and the costs associated with irregular operations are surveyed. The role of airline Operations Control Center (OCC) is discussed in which serves as the real-time decision making environment that is important to understand for the body of this work. Chapter 3 introduces an optimization-based approach to solve the Airline Integrated Recovery (AIR) problem that simultaneously solves re-scheduling decisions for the operating schedule, aircraft routings, crew assignments, and passenger itineraries. The methodology is validated by using real-world industrial data from a U.S. hub-and-spoke regional carrier and we show how the incumbent approach can dominate the incumbent sequential approach in way that is amenable to the operational constraints imposed by a decision-making environment. Computational effort is central to the efficacy of any algorithm present in a real-time decision making environment such as an OCC. The latter two chapters illustrate various methods that are shown to expedite more traditional large-scale optimization methods that are applicable a wide family of optimization problems, including the AIR problem. Chapter 4 shows how delayed constraint generation and column generation may be used simultaneously through use of alternate polyhedra that verify whether or not a given cut that has been generated from a subset of variables remains globally valid. While Benders' decomposition is a well-known algorithm to solve problems exhibiting a block structure, one possible drawback is slow convergence. Expediting Benders' decomposition has been explored in the literature through model reformulation, improving bounds, and cut selection strategies, but little has been studied how to strengthen a standard cut. Chapter 5 examines four methods for the convergence may be accelerated through an affine transformation into the interior of the feasible set, generating a split cut induced by a standard Benders' inequality, sequential lifting, and superadditive lifting over a relaxation of a multi-row system. It is shown that the first two methods yield the most promising results within the context of an AIR model.PhDCommittee Co-Chair: Clarke, John-Paul; Committee Co-Chair: Johnson, Ellis; Committee Member: Ahmed, Shabbir; Committee Member: Clarke, Michael; Committee Member: Nemhauser, Georg

    A Survey on Approximation in Parameterized Complexity: Hardness and Algorithms

    Get PDF
    Parameterization and approximation are two popular ways of coping with NP-hard problems. More recently, the two have also been combined to derive many interesting results. We survey developments in the area both from the algorithmic and hardness perspectives, with emphasis on new techniques and potential future research directions

    Mobile Ad Hoc Networks

    Get PDF
    Guiding readers through the basics of these rapidly emerging networks to more advanced concepts and future expectations, Mobile Ad hoc Networks: Current Status and Future Trends identifies and examines the most pressing research issues in Mobile Ad hoc Networks (MANETs). Containing the contributions of leading researchers, industry professionals, and academics, this forward-looking reference provides an authoritative perspective of the state of the art in MANETs. The book includes surveys of recent publications that investigate key areas of interest such as limited resources and the mobility of mobile nodes. It considers routing, multicast, energy, security, channel assignment, and ensuring quality of service. Also suitable as a text for graduate students, the book is organized into three sections: Fundamentals of MANET Modeling and Simulationā€”Describes how MANETs operate and perform through simulations and models Communication Protocols of MANETsā€”Presents cutting-edge research on key issues, including MAC layer issues and routing in high mobility Future Networks Inspired By MANETsā€”Tackles open research issues and emerging trends Illustrating the role MANETs are likely to play in future networks, this book supplies the foundation and insight you will need to make your own contributions to the field. It includes coverage of routing protocols, modeling and simulations tools, intelligent optimization techniques to multicriteria routing, security issues in FHAMIPv6, connecting moving smart objects to the Internet, underwater sensor networks, wireless mesh network architecture and protocols, adaptive routing provision using Bayesian inference, and adaptive flow control in transport layer using genetic algorithms

    Mobile Ad Hoc Networks

    Get PDF
    Guiding readers through the basics of these rapidly emerging networks to more advanced concepts and future expectations, Mobile Ad hoc Networks: Current Status and Future Trends identifies and examines the most pressing research issues in Mobile Ad hoc Networks (MANETs). Containing the contributions of leading researchers, industry professionals, and academics, this forward-looking reference provides an authoritative perspective of the state of the art in MANETs. The book includes surveys of recent publications that investigate key areas of interest such as limited resources and the mobility of mobile nodes. It considers routing, multicast, energy, security, channel assignment, and ensuring quality of service. Also suitable as a text for graduate students, the book is organized into three sections: Fundamentals of MANET Modeling and Simulationā€”Describes how MANETs operate and perform through simulations and models Communication Protocols of MANETsā€”Presents cutting-edge research on key issues, including MAC layer issues and routing in high mobility Future Networks Inspired By MANETsā€”Tackles open research issues and emerging trends Illustrating the role MANETs are likely to play in future networks, this book supplies the foundation and insight you will need to make your own contributions to the field. It includes coverage of routing protocols, modeling and simulations tools, intelligent optimization techniques to multicriteria routing, security issues in FHAMIPv6, connecting moving smart objects to the Internet, underwater sensor networks, wireless mesh network architecture and protocols, adaptive routing provision using Bayesian inference, and adaptive flow control in transport layer using genetic algorithms

    Proceedings of the 8th Cologne-Twente Workshop on Graphs and Combinatorial Optimization

    No full text
    International audienceThe Cologne-Twente Workshop (CTW) on Graphs and Combinatorial Optimization started off as a series of workshops organized bi-annually by either Kƶln University or Twente University. As its importance grew over time, it re-centered its geographical focus by including northern Italy (CTW04 in Menaggio, on the lake Como and CTW08 in Gargnano, on the Garda lake). This year, CTW (in its eighth edition) will be staged in France for the first time: more precisely in the heart of Paris, at the Conservatoire National dā€™Arts et MĆ©tiers (CNAM), between 2nd and 4th June 2009, by a mixed organizing committee with members from LIX, Ecole Polytechnique and CEDRIC, CNAM
    corecore